Safety

1.4.1 Installation tips

RISK TO LIFE
from electricity.
B Only suitably qualified electricians are
permitted to carry out electrical work.
B Before opening an appliance: Isolate it
across all poles from the mains power
supply and safeguard it against unin-
tentional reconnection.
B Observe all installation instructions.

1.4.2 Tips on the boiler room

RISK TO LIFE
through poisoning.
An inadequate supply of air can result in
the escape of dangerous flue gas when
using the appliance in open flue mode.
B Ensure that ventilation or extract air
apertures are not reduced or closed.
B The boiler must not be operated until
the obstruction has been removed.
B Inform the system user in writing of the
problem and the associated risk.
RISK OF FIRE
through flammable materials or liquids.
B Ensure that there are no flammable ma-
terials or liquids in the immediate vicini-
ty of the boiler.
RISK TO LIFE
through toxic flue gases.
B Ensure that, when operating the appli-
ance in open flue mode, no mechanical
air extractors, such as cooker hoods,
driers or ventilation appliances, are able
to extract combustion air from the in-
stallation location.
RISK TO LIFE
through toxic flue gases.
B Only operate these boilers with a chim-
ney or flue system that provides the re-
quired draught during operation.

1.5
Tools, materials and auxiliary
equipment
The installation and maintenance of this boiler requires
standard tools used for building heating systems and for
oil and water installations.
The following items are also of use:
Trolley with strap or Buderus boiler trolley
Cleaning brushes and/or chemical cleaning agent for
wet cleaning
1.6

Disposal

B Dispose of packaging in an environmentally respon-
sible manner.
B Dispose of all heating system components which
must be replaced via an authorised disposal site.
